School Bus Solutions

 

Currently the Statewide Truck & Bus rule regulates school buses to comply with reducing diesel emissions. School buses manufactured prior to April 1, 1977 will be required to be removed from service by January 1, 2012. School buses having a 2000 or newer model year engine have to install a Particulate Matter (PM) retrofit device by January 1, 2011.

All remaining buses may meet one of the three proposed compliance options.

 

Option 1-Best Available Control Technology (BACT) Schedule


Deadline as of January 1

Engine Model Years

2011

2000 and newer

2012

1994 - 1999

2013

1987 - 1993

2014

Pre - 1987

 

Option 2 - Percent of Total Fleet That Must Comply with PM BACT


Deadline as of January 1

% of Total Fleet Complying with BACT

2011

25 %

2012

50 %

2013

75 %

2014

100 %

Option 3 - PM Fleet Averaging Option
Allows fleet owners to ensure that their fleet average emission rate is at or below the target for a given year.
